TaskLoco vs Pocket vs Raindrop: Real Comparison

Pocket pioneered read-later apps but stops at article storage. Premium costs $4.99/month for permanent library, full-text search, and suggested tags. No note-taking, no reminders, no project organization.

Raindrop focuses on visual bookmark organization with collections and nested folders. Pro plans start at $3/month for unlimited bookmarks, full-text search, and backup. Still just bookmarks โ€” no task management or reminders.

Instapaper offers clean reading with highlighting and notes. Premium costs $2.99/month for unlimited highlights, full-text search, and speed reading. Pure read-later tool with basic annotation.
